In a world where the relationship between brands and consumers is becoming more and more transactional, how can businesses build real, human connections with their customers?
Melissa Gonzalez, the retail strategist responsible for dozens of successful pop-ups from companies like Amazon, Marc Jacobs, Estee Lauder and J.Hilburn, has the answer. In her groundbreaking new book, she explains how companies can use temporary retail to generate customer loyalty, understand new markets, test innovative concepts, and much more.
